More than 300 runners in the Adirondack Marathon started their journey at 9am on the dot, from the starting point on Main Street.

Race Director Joel Friedman said another 600 runners were signed up for the half marathon, with 120 in the marathon relay.

Once again this year’s event is an international affair with runners from 6 countries and 30 states. More than 1,000 competitors will have competed in all of the distance events this weekend.

The event brings thousands of dollars to our local economy each year.

Prayers For ADK Shakes Company

Several members of the ADK Shakes family are recovering after a horrific head on collision in Johnsburg on Thursday night. Four members of the troop were  severely hurt and a fifth member critically injured in the roll over crash.

All five were rushed to Glens FallsHospital, with the most critically injured air lifted to the Trauma Center at Albany Med, according to Analise Rigan part of the extended ADK Shakes family.

Four members were released from the hospital and are now recovering locally. The fifth member remains in a critical, but stable condition at Albany Med. The accident happened about 5:15 pm on 28N.

“Understandably everyone is very shaken up,” Analise told Schroon Laker today. The outpouring of support has been amazing.”

The crash happened on the eve of ADK Shakes Fall season getting underway. Several actors had just arrived in the North Country on Thursday to begin rehearsals.

“Right now plans for the Fall Season are up in the air. The troop is considering what to do,” Analise said.

The Company’s Artistic Director, Tara Bradway, posted the following to Facebook.

"Right now, everyone is very shaken up and traumatized but in as good spirits as possible, and we are feeling all your love and prayers and good thoughts. Please, please continue to send them our way, especially to Albany”.

Woodstock Schroon Style

While the location may not be Max Yasgur's  farm in the hamlet of White Lake in the town of Bethel, NY, there will be a whole lot of music pumping out of our own Fish and Game Club on Saturday.

It's the second annual Rock for Rhonda benefit concert.

Rhonda lost a courageous battle with cancer last year

Eight bands are scheduled to play from noon until 11 PM. One of the organizers,  John Wardle,  expects a "fantastic turn out" with a picture perfect late summer day forecast.

The event celebrates the life of Rhonda and raises money for a foundation to financially support her young daughter.

"We have a great line-up, it's going to be a pretty awesome day, " John told Scroon Laker today.

"This year we are charging a small fee with  all monies raised going to the foundation."

There are numerous raffles, with a golf cart as the grand prize. The action kicks off at noon with bands playing outside until 5 PM. There will be an hour break until 6 pm when the action moves inside the clubhouse.

Tomorrow's line-up includes The Gregson Brothers, "little" Willie Playmore, Juxtapose, Joe Roblee, Beyond Driven, Sons of Octomom and BarneStorm.

The later is Rhona's old band of John Wardle, Dave Humell, BillCasey and Skip Luppy.
